Excel VBA & Macros Masterclass

Length

1 day / 1 week

Price

$399

Cities

Melbourne, Sydney, Brisbane, Adelaide, Canberra, Perth

Learn More

Why Study This Course

This course is designed with a strong focus on practical, hands-on learning, ensuring that you not only understand VBA and macros but can confidently apply them in real-world scenarios. Through guided exercises and real-life examples, you will gain the skills needed to automate repetitive Excel tasks and build efficient solutions.
You will learn industry-relevant skills that are widely used across finance, data analysis, administration, and business operations. The course content is carefully structured to match current workplace demands, helping you stay competitive and improve your professional value.
The training is delivered by experienced instructors who break down complex VBA concepts into simple, easy-to-understand lessons. Whether you are new to programming or looking to enhance your Excel capabilities, you will receive clear guidance at every step of your learning journey.
By the end of the course, you will be able to significantly boost your productivity by automating time-consuming processes. This not only saves hours of manual work but also reduces errors and increases overall efficiency, giving you a strong advantage in any professional environment.

Prerequisites

  • Basic knowledge of Microsoft Excel (formulas, worksheets, formatting)
  • Familiarity with Excel functions such as SUM, IF, and VLOOKUP (recommended)
  • Understanding of data entry and basic data handling
  • No prior programming experience required
  • A computer/laptop with Microsoft Excel (2016 or later / Microsoft 365)
  • Willingness to learn automation and practice hands-on exercises

Exam

  • All MS Office Full Bundle course materials are provided.

Books

Delivery

  • Face-to-Face
  • Live Virtual Instructor-led Training

What you’ll learn

  • Introduction to VBA and Excel automation
  • Recording and editing macros
  • Writing VBA code from scratch
  • Understanding objects, variables, and loops
  • Automating reports and dashboards
  • Creating user forms and interactive tools
  • Debugging and error handling
  • Working with multiple worksheets and workbooks

Who is the course for?

  • Professionals who want to automate Excel tasks and improve efficiency
  • Data analysts looking to enhance their reporting and data processing skills
  • Finance and accounting professionals working with large datasets
  • Office administrators handling repetitive Excel work
  • Business owners aiming to streamline operations using automation
  • Students who want to gain advanced Excel and VBA skills for career growth
  • Anyone interested in learning Excel automation and reducing manual work

Course Schedule & Pricing

Choose the schedule that fits your life — all options include full course materials & certification support

Weekdays
Mon - Fri
📅 01 day
☀️ 9:30 am – 5 pm
$399

Full-time immersion for rapid certification readiness.

Weeknights
Mon & Tue
📅 01 week
🌙 6 pm – 9 pm
$399

Balance your career while you upgrade your skills.

Weekends
Saturdays Only
📅 01 week
☀️ 9:30 am – 5 pm
$399

Maximum flexibility for busy working professionals.

Course subjects

  • Introduction to VBA and Excel automation
  • Understanding macros and how they work
  • Recording, running, and editing macros
  • VBA editor (VBE) overview and tools
  • Variables, data types, and constants
  • Conditional statements (If, Else, Select Case)
  • Looping structures (For, Do While, Do Until)
  • Working with worksheets, ranges, and workbooks
  • Automating data entry, formatting, and reports
  • Creating and using custom functions
  • User forms and interactive controls
  • Debugging and error handling techniques
  • Writing clean and efficient VBA code
  • Automating repetitive business tasks

Terms & Conditions

The supply of this course/package/program is governed by our terms and conditions. Please read them carefully before enrolling, as enrolment is conditional on acceptance of these terms and conditions. Proposed course dates are given, course runs subject to availability and minimum registrations.

Frequently Asked Questions (FAQ's)

Is this course suitable for beginners in VBA?

Yes, the course is beginner-friendly for VBA learners. However, a basic understanding of Excel (formulas, sheets, formatting) is recommended to follow along smoothly.

You will learn how to automate repetitive tasks, create macros, build custom VBA scripts, design user forms, and develop efficient Excel-based solutions for real business scenarios.

Absolutely. By the end of the course, you will be able to automate reports, data processing, formatting, and other repetitive tasks, saving significant time and effort.

You will need Microsoft Excel (preferably 2016 or later, or Microsoft 365) with access to the Developer tab to practice VBA and macros effectively.

Our Partnership

We work with industry experts and professional trainers to deliver high-quality Microsoft Outlook training. Our partnerships ensure that learners gain practical, up-to-date knowledge aligned with modern workplace requirements.

Our Accreditations

Scroll to Top